We are looking to appoint a calm, accurate and effective administration assistant at The Royal School.

**Main Purpose of the Role**:
To provide administration support to the Vice Principal -Safeguarding, Wellbeing and Personal Development with a particular focus on support for the administration of all matters associated with LAC.

**Duties and Responsibilities**

**LAC**
- To prepare PEP meetings, supporting the designated teacher
- To attend LAC and PEP meetings
- To take minutes and distribute in a timely manner to all relevant parties
- To gather information about the child/young person’s progress and care including health care.
- To support the designated teacher to ensure that the overall care plan for the child remains appropriate, and is achievable within a reasonable timescale
- To ensure that the staff know the pupils needs throughout their academic journey
- To support the designated teacher to discuss information and to amend plans accordingly.
- To provide alternative provision/next educational facility with relevant LAC and PEP paperwork.
- To arrange and set up meetings with parents and external agencies where appropriate
- To produce reports, and input data onto spreadsheets
- To ensure databases are maintained relating to LAC and pupils eligible for pupil premium
- To work with the Finance Department to ensure that Disadvantaged income is claimed, received and accounted for
- To work with the Data Manager to ensure that all records are correct for LAC and PLAC
- To keep all LAC records securely, separate from the main pupil file, and in locked locations, following GDPR Regulations
- To provide feedback on all matters related to LAC to the Vice Principal, Safeguarding, Wellbeing and Personal Development on a regular basis

**Pastoral**
- To support the pastoral/LAC team with administration tasks required to support the wellbeing of the children and young people at The Royal School
- To provide general administrative support for the Vice Principal - Safeguarding, Wellbeing and Personal Development
- To comply with the Schools policies and procedures in respect of: (1) safeguarding, (2) health, safety and security, (3) confidentiality and (4) data protection;
